Description
Reporting to the Recreation Manager, the Recreation Aide assists inthe planning, organization and implementation of meaningful programs for the residents.
Key Responsibilities:
Assist in the planning, organization and implementation of meaningful programs for the residents, in collaboration with the Recreation Manager & Executive Director
Assists with the maintenance of appropriate department records including assessments, evaluations of planned programs detailing individual participation and charting
Maintains effective communication and good human relations with residents, families, volunteers and staff of other departments, keeping them informed of current and upcoming events
Attends in-service education in order to keep informed of current trends in the
total care of the elderly
Participates in team meetings to plan programs with residents'
interest in mind
Facilitating residents to scheduled and pre-arranged outings
Assisting with assessment of individual resident activity levels
Preparing, carrying out and evaluating daily activities
Assisting with meal services as required
Work in a position of trust with vulnerable adults (residents) and uphold/promote the organization's values and philosophy relating particularly to ethics, morality, and
integrity as set out in Revera's Code of Conduct
Complete other duties as assigned.
Qualifications - College diploma in Recreation, Leisure Studies, Gerontology or equivalent is required;
- Previous experience working with seniors;
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office Applications (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ook);
- Excellent oral and written communication skills;
- An energetic, compassionate person who enjoys working with the elderly; Must provide a complete and current (within six months) Vulnerable Sector Check (including a Criminal Background Check) or be willing to obtain one.
